This letter appeared in the Observer Sport on 3rd August 2008:
 
Reasons to be Cheerful
 
I've read a few columnists now talking
about how depressing it is that the Premier
League is nearly back in all its bloated
hyped-up glory, but it's worth bearing in mind
that once again Spurs are giving neutrals
something to look forward to. like last summer
they've spent millions on "world class" talent,
their fans are that this is the season that they're
going to finish above Arsenal and romp inti the
Champions League and, once again, this is the
time when finally, after all the underachievements
and disappointments of the past, they'll be up where
they belong, with the other "big clubs". And yet the rest
of us know that they'll be bottom after six games and
the fans will boo them off after a home defeat to Hull
in October. It's going to be great.
 
Kevin Gardner
 
spookily accurate or what
 
(the letter was shown again in the Observer this weekend)
